Student Success Statement
“When I was teaching basketball, I urged my players to try
their hardest to improve on that very day, to make that practice a masterpiece.
This rule is even more important in life than basketball.
You have to apply yourself each day to become a little better. By applying yourself
to the task of becoming a little each and every day over a period of time, you
will become a lot better. Only then will you be able to approach being the best
you can be. It begins by trying to make each day count and knowing you can
never make up for a lost day.”
-John Wooden
